BACKGROUND: Little is known about the persistence of antibodies after the first year following SARS-CoV-2 infection. We aimed to determine the proportion of individuals that maintain detectable levels of SARS-CoV-2 antibodies over an 18-month period following infection. METHODS: Population-based prospective study of 20 000 UK Biobank participants and their adult relatives recruited in May 2020. The proportion of SARS-CoV-2 cases testing positive for immunoglobulin G (IgG) antibodies against the spike protein (IgG-S), and the nucleocapsid protein (IgG-N), was calculated at varying intervals following infection. RESULTS: Overall, 20 195 participants were recruited. Their median age was 56 years (IQR 39-68), 56% were female and 88% were of white ethnicity. The proportion of SARS-CoV-2 cases with IgG-S antibodies following infection remained high (92%, 95% CI 90%-93%) at 6 months after infection. Levels of IgG-N antibodies following infection gradually decreased from 92% (95% CI 88%-95%) at 3 months to 72% (95% CI 70%-75%) at 18 months. There was no strong evidence of heterogeneity in antibody persistence by age, sex, ethnicity or socioeconomic deprivation. CONCLUSION: This study adds to the limited evidence on the long-term persistence of antibodies following SARS-CoV-2 infection, with likely implications for waning immunity following infection and the use of IgG-N in population surveys.

BACKGROUND: The social determinants of ethnic disparities in risk of SARS-CoV-2 infection during the first wave of the pandemic in the UK remain unclear. METHODS: In May 2020, a total of 20 195 adults were recruited from the general population into the UK Biobank SARS-CoV-2 Serology Study. Between mid-May and mid-November 2020, participants provided monthly blood samples. At the end of the study, participants completed a questionnaire on social factors during different periods of the pandemic. Logistic regression yielded ORs for the association between ethnicity and SARS-CoV-2 immunoglobulin G antibodies (indicating prior infection) using blood samples collected in July 2020, immediately after the first wave. RESULTS: After exclusions, 14 571 participants (mean age 56; 58% women) returned a blood sample in July, of whom 997 (7%) had SARS-CoV-2 antibodies. Seropositivity was strongly related to ethnicity: compared with those of White ethnicity, ORs (adjusted for age and sex) for Black, South Asian, Chinese, Mixed and Other ethnic groups were 2.66 (95% CI 1.94-3.60), 1.66 (1.15-2.34), 0.99 (0.42-1.99), 1.42 (1.03-1.91) and 1.79 (1.27-2.47), respectively. Additional adjustment for social factors reduced the overall likelihood ratio statistics for ethnicity by two-thirds (67%; mostly from occupational factors and UK region of residence); more precise measurement of social factors may have further reduced the association. CONCLUSIONS: This study identifies social factors that are likely to account for much of the ethnic disparities in SARS-CoV-2 infection during the first wave in the UK, and highlights the particular relevance of occupation and residential region in the pathway between ethnicity and SARS-CoV-2 infection.

In the last decade, NASA and other space exploration organizations have focused on making crewed missions to different locations in our solar system a priority. To ensure the crew members' safety in a harsh radiation environment outside the protection of the geomagnetic field and atmosphere, a robust radiation protection system needs to be in place. Passive shielding methods, which use mass shielding, are insufficient as a standalone means of radiation protection for long-term deep-space missions. Active shielding methods, which use electromagnetic fields to deflect charged particles, have the potential to be a solution that can be used along with passive shielding to make deep-space travel safer and more feasible. Past active shielding studies have demonstrated that substantial technological advances are required for active shielding to be a reality. However, active shielding has shown potential for near-future implementation when used to protect against solar energetic particles, which are less penetrating than galactic cosmic rays (GCRs). This study uses a novel approach to investigate the impacts of passive and active shielding for protection against extreme solar particle events (SPEs) and free-space GCR spectra under solar minimum and solar maximum conditions. Hybrid shielding configuration performance is assessed in terms of effective dose and radiobiological effectiveness (RBE)-weighted dose reduction. A novel electrostatic shielding configuration consisting of multiple charged planes and charged rods was chosen as the base active shielding configuration. After a rigorous optimization process, two hybrid shielding configurations were chosen based on their ability to reduce RBE-weighted dose and effective dose. For protection against the extreme SPE, a hybrid active-passive shielding configuration was chosen, where active shielding was placed outside of passive shielding. In the case of GCRs, to gain additional reduction compared to passive shielding, the passive shielding configuration was placed before the active shielding to intentionally fragment HZE ions to improve shielding performance.

PURPOSE: Stakeholder engagement is increasingly integrated into clinical research processes. We conducted a mixed methods analysis to describe stakeholders' (peer ostomates, ostomy nurses, telehealth engineers) perceptions of their engagement and participation in a multisite, randomized trial of a telehealth-delivered curriculum for cancer survivors with ostomies. METHODS: Stakeholder notes were analyzed using narrative analysis. We constructed a 15-item survey that assessed the following areas: adherence to stakeholder engagement principles, engagement/influence throughout the study process, impact on perceived well-being, and satisfaction. Stakeholders were invited to complete the survey anonymously. Quantitative survey data were tabulated through summary statistics. RESULTS: Across intervention sessions, an average of 7.7 ± 1.4 stakeholders attended and 2.6 ± 1.4 submitted a note per session. The survey response rate was 73% (11/15). Stakeholders reported high agreement that the study adhered to engagement principles (91% reciprocal relationships, 100% co-learning, partnership, and transparency/honesty/trust). They felt highly engaged (18% moderate, 73% great deal) and that they had influence on study initiation (27% moderate, 55% great deal), intervention delivery (9% moderate, 82% great deal), fidelity assessment (18% moderate, 73% great deal), analysis and interpretation (55% moderate, 27% great deal), and dissemination (45% moderate, 45% great deal). They reported high overall satisfaction with roles (91% great deal), believed the program was helpful for participants (91%), and that serving on study team benefited their own well-being (100%). CONCLUSIONS: Our strategy of stakeholder inclusion led to high engagement, input, satisfaction, and belief in success of program, which could be mirrored in other trials.

OBJECTIVES: An ostomy results in lifelong quality of life changes for a cancer survivor. We describe the greatest challenges reported from a randomized trial of cancer survivors with stomas (ostomies). METHODS: Cancer survivors with ostomies participating in a multi-site randomized prospective trial of an Ostomy Self-Management Telehealth (OSMT) program versus usual care (UC) were surveyed at six months post accrual. An open-ended question requested greatest challenges after ostomy surgery. Quantitative descriptive and qualitative analyses were used to examine greatest challenges reported. RESULTS: A total of 118 trial participants identified greatest challenges with 55 in the OSMT and 63 in the UC. Six conceptual domains were used to code comments-physical, psychological, social, and spiritual quality of life; ostomy-specific issues, and healthcare issues. The OSMT contributed 187 comments, and UC contributed 235 comments. Ostomy specific issues and social well-being had the most comments overall with UC contributing more comments in all domains except physical well-being. Word Clouds revealed post-operative and treatment-related issues and going out in public as the most common challenges in both groups. Word Clouds compared types of ostomies revealing bowel function challenges (colostomy group), difficulties going out in public (ileostomy group), and positive support (urostomy group). CONCLUSIONS: Fewer challenges submitted by the OSMT group provide the beginning evidence of the OSMT program impact. Dominant challenges across both groups were social well-being and ostomy care. Challenges varied by type of ostomy. Findings support long-term care and support for all cancer survivors with ostomies. TRIAL REGISTRATION: NCT02974634.
